The utilization of the hanging basket as a construction tool is gaining popularity due to its ability to replace conventional scaffolding. This innovative tool not only minimizes the labor-intensive nature of construction work but also enhances productivity. Additionally, its reusable nature makes it a cost-effective solution. Currently, the utilization of hanging baskets has become a prevailing trend in various high-altitude tasks such as exterior wall construction, installation of curtain walls, moisturizing construction, and maintenance and cleaning of high-rise and multi-story buildings' exteriors. The building curtain wall industry particularly relies on these baskets during the installation process. Their significance as indispensable equipment cannot be overstated.

 

Currently, the majority of hanging baskets available in the market are constructed using steel materials. However, these baskets tend to be heavy, resulting in a significant reduction in their effective load capacity. Furthermore, if the basket is positioned too far away from the building's outer wall during construction, it becomes susceptible to wind-induced shaking. This not only compromises the stability of the basket but also creates inconvenience for construction workers carrying out tasks on the building's exterior. On the other hand, if the basket is placed too close to the building's exterior wall, it may come into contact with the wall, leading to frictional damage. Additionally, in the unfortunate event that the basket is abruptly detached from the rope and experiences a sudden landing, there is no adequate cushioning mechanism at the basket's base to mitigate the impact force. This lack of buffering capability poses a considerable risk to the safety of the personnel inside the basket.
